No. 5 Carolina Shuts Down Seahawks, 8-1


No. 5 North Carolina put up five runs in the third inning, and three Tar Heel pitchers combined on a five-hitter in an 8-1 win over No. 26 UNC Wilmington Tuesday in front of a record crowd of 3,608 at Brooks Field. homered and doubled as the Tar Heels won their eighth in a row over the Seahawks. Michael jump-started Carolina with his ACC-best ninth home run in the first and doubled in the five-run third. (Tar Heel Blue)
